Output afc91fa6f5a361ff7834642d07029589321a63217042946362ee6d8a29cc5200:34

value
1027153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99a40aef50f4455fe5430a9b8b8902fdcf67267b OP_EQUAL
address
3FhPpnGucAH8NHiypxru1gimZfy6Xj6oHx
transaction
afc91fa6f5a361ff7834642d07029589321a63217042946362ee6d8a29cc5200
spent
true